Acquiring the New Android Update

The process of updating your Android device is usually straightforward, but it’s essential to understand the steps involved.

Checking for the Update

Start by navigating to your device’s settings menu. Look for the “About phone” or “System” section, and then tap on “Software update.” Your device will automatically check for available updates. If the new Android update is available for your device, you’ll see a notification prompting you to download and install it. Ensure your device is connected to a stable WiFi network and has sufficient battery life before proceeding.

Over-the-Air Update Process

Over-the-air updates are the most common and convenient way to update your Android device. Once you’ve downloaded the update, follow the on-screen instructions to begin the installation process. Be prepared for your device to restart several times during the installation. It’s also important to avoid interrupting the process or turning off your device. If you encounter any issues, ensure you have sufficient storage space and a stable internet connection.

Manual Installation Tactics

For advanced users, manual installation is an option. This typically involves downloading the update file and using tools like ADB (Android Debug Bridge) to flash it to your device. However, this method is not recommended for novice users, as it carries a risk of damaging your device. If you’re considering manual installation, carefully follow instructions from reliable sources and ensure you have a solid understanding of the process.

Device and Regional Availability

Keep in mind that the availability of the new Android update can vary depending on your device manufacturer and region. Some manufacturers may release updates sooner than others, and some regions may receive the update before others. Keep an eye on your manufacturer’s website or social media channels for updates on availability for your specific device.

Troubleshooting Common Update Problems

Problems can arise during the update process. Here’s some assistance:

If No Updates Appear

The update might not be available in the rollout stage. Clearing the cache could assist, but consider restarting. The model can be ineligible if the brand is not planning to update.

Errors During Set-Up

Make sure sufficient space is on hand and that the download went completely. Contact the brand if the errors continue.

Problems Post Upgrade

If the battery reduces or applications crash, clear the memory and conduct a system restore. For severe problems, ask for the assistance of the manufacturer.
